Practicing Basic Operations
(1)
Practice the basic operations on a safe, large, level ground.
Basic Operations 1
In the beginning, adjust the maximum speed to a slow speed and learn how to use
the joystick.
•
Tilt the joystick in the direction you want to go.
•
Move the joystick slowly.
With the maximum speed set to a slow speed, learn the feel of joystick operation.
•
To go slowly, tilt the joystick slightly.
•
To go fast, tilt the joystick further.
•
To stop, move the joystick back to original position.
•
When you return the joystick to the center position, the wheelchair stops.
Try moving in the following manners.
■ Forward and stop ■ Backwards
